Throughout her career she participated in several world premieres, including originating the title roles in Puccini's Tosca, Mascagni's Iris, and Catalani's La Wally.

Yevgeny Kolobov was the first opera conductor in Russia to stage Verdi's La forza del destino, Bellini's Il Pirata, Donizetti's Maria Stuarda, Catalani's La Wally, Verdi's I Due Foscari, Mussorgsky's Boris Godunov in the composer's original version and Thomas's Hamlet.
